Notes: Del Worsham was at Pomona for the NHRA Winternationals, where he competed in both Top Fuel and Funny Car. He qualified the Funny Car, but he ended up as the first alternate for the Top Fuel field with a best of 4.924/296.15. He did not qualify at Arizona for the NHRA Quality Care Nationals where his 5.07/278.98 best was good for the fifth alternate spot. He also failed to qualify at Houston for the NHRA Slick 50 Nationals. He did, however, qualify the Funny Car in both of those fields. Worsham did not attempt to qualify the dragster at the NHRA Gatornationals where he had a bad fire in Funny Car qualifying. He was OK and was back behind the wheel of just the dragster at Atlanta for the NHRA Southern Nationals. Unfortunately, his 5.02/287.53 best was good for the third alternate. Del continued to drive only the Top Fuel car at the NHRA Mid-South Nationals where he was the first alternate with a 5.00/288.09. Also ran 4.949/294.31 at NHRA Topeka Fall 1994. Photo from 1994 US Nationals. Del left the team at the end of 1994 to go funny car racing with his dad again. |

Notes: AKA Bad Attitude. Qualified #11 at the NHRA Winternationals. Lost first-round to Scott Kalitta with a shut off run. Also qualified #13 at Sonoma at 5.043/285.89, but lost first-round to Jim Head as both drivers experienced trouble, 7.76 to 8.13. Robert qualified on the bump at Seattle at 5.056/279.67, but lost his first-round match to Blaine Johnson when he crossed the center line. Robert did not qualify at the Pomona Finals with 5.029/283.28 bests. A decent year for the part time team. |

Notes: The Miller American cars were owned by Dick LaHaie, not Larry Minor. Larry had the sponsorship deal and got Dick to run his car under the colors while Minor raced his own (former Gary Beck) car and the funny cars. - Dick LaHaie, Racin & Rockin Radio, 2/24/14 | Dick ran under the Miller banner until Indy, when he ran under his own name. He ran 5.035 at Pomona Winters (runner-up), 279.32 at Phoenix, 4.931 at Houston Spring (which he won), 282.92 at Memphis. Best times from Englishtown to Indy were 5.004 at Englishtown, 281.07 at Seattle. Runner up at Topeka. Photo from 1990 Grandnationals, Montreal. |

Notes: Gene Snow was testing his car at the Texas Motorplex in January. He had Brad Tuttle there to serve as crew chief. The tests were mainly to see how to get the car to launch. The best time was a run to the 800-foot mark before he shut down to a 5.17/206. Gene started the NHRA season by setting Low ET in qualifying #1 for the Winternationals with a track record 4.98 at 268.73. Another 4.98/255.02 beat Jim Head's 5.29/261 in the first round. He exploded a supercharger in round two and slowed to a 5.24/210.42 loss against Dick LaHaie's winning 5.08/273. At the next NHRA event, the Arizona Nationals, a 5.05/248.07 qualified #9. He beat LaHaie in the first round, and a 5.10/257 in round two beat low qualifier Jimmy Nix, who lost a blower belt. In the semifinals, Snow's 5.12 lost to Joe Amato's 5.08. He qualified #9 again at the next NHRA race, the Supernationals at Houston on March 4. This time, a 5.02/253.59 got the spot. He broke in the first round, but his 26.46 (yikes) won when Mike Brotherton also broke. A second round 5.08/253.09 beat Frank Bradley, and in the semifinals, both he and Amato fought for traction, with Gene's 7.23/114.54 coming out on top over Joe's 7.91/140. In the final, he ran LaHaie, and Dick took the win when Snow fouled. Gene failed to qualify at the IHRA opening Winternationals at Darlington (second alternate). Only 11 cars tried to make the eight-car field. Fortunately for him, two cars broke, and he got into the show. He beat Jack Ostrander in the first round with a tire-smoking 5.80/204.90. He smoked the tires again in the semifinals and lost to Wayne Bailey. At the Gatornationals, a 5.13/265.48 qualified #8. He lost to Don Prudhomme in the first round. It was then off to Atlanta for the NHRA Southern Nationals. Gene qualified #2 with a 4.99/277.34. He beat Ostrander in the first round but in round two, a 5.14 lost to Gary Ormsby's 5.13. At the sixth NHRA event, the Mid-South Nationals at Memphis Motorsports Park, Gene ran 5.14 to qualify #9. He lasted until round two when Amato's 5.02 beat his 5.07. He made it into the final at the NHRA Cajun Nationals. A 5.21/264.08 qualified #9. He beat Head in the first round and smoked the tires in round two but advanced when Amato fouled. In the semifinals, he met another Texan, Eddie Hill. Gene's 5.10/258 beat Eddie's 5.22/261, putting the "Snowman" in the final against Ormsby. In the final, he ran quicker than Gary, but his 5.14/260.11 was only good for runner-up to Ormsby's 5.15/279. He qualified #6 at the NHRA Springnationals but only got as far as the first round, where he lost to LaHaie. He followed the NHRA tour up to Canada for the Grandnationals on June 23. He qualified last in the sixteen-car field with a 5.40/233.09. Amato stopped him in the first round. He hadn't run the last two IHRA events but made the Empire Nationals on July 1 and cleaned up. He set Low ET in the final while beating Hill for the victory with a 5.18/266.41 to Eddie's 5.46/257. Earlier, he had set Top Speed at 269.92. A week later (July 8), he was at Englishtown for the NHRA Summernationals. He qualified #5 with a 5.03/272.89 but smoked the tires in the second round and lost to Frank Hawley. At the NHRA Mile High Nationals, a 5.31/237.78 qualified #4. He lost to Junior Kaiser in the first round. The next stop on the NHRA tour was at Sonoma for the California Nationals at the end of July. Gene qualified #5 with a 5.10/264.62 and made it to the semifinals. A first-round loss followed at the NHRA Northwest Nationals at Seattle when his 5.13/268.09 fell to Ostrander's 5.13/274. On August 19, he was at Brainerd for the NHRA Northstar Nationals. He qualified #6 with a 5.10/264.31 and a first-round 5.14/261.09 beat Jim Head's 5.18/265. In round two, a 5.25/262.00 lost to LaHaie's 5.06/277. A week later (August 26), he was at Norwalk for the IHRA World Nationals, and although he failed to reach the finals, he did set Low ET at 5.19. Every racer wants to do his best at Indianapolis for the NHRA US Nationals, and Gene was probably less than pleased with his first-round loss to LaHaie there. He had only qualified #12 with a 5.20. He ran much better at Maple Grove for the NHRA Keystone Nationals on September 16. He qualified #6 with a 5.02 but stepped up to a 4.93 (Low ET and track record) at 269.78 in the first round, over Kenny Bernstein's 5.05/275. A second-round 4.99/270 beat a tire-smoking Shirley Muldowney, and in the semifinals, a 4.98 took care of Amato's 5.01. Unfortunately, he broke in the finals, slowing to a 7.03/125.20 and having to watch as Ormsby ran a 4.99/274 for the win. He went to Darlington for the IHRA US Open. Only seven cars showed for the eight spots, and Gene qualified #2. After that, he dominated the race. A first-round 5.66/241.21 beat Richard Holcomb. In the semifinals, a 5.33/240.84 beat Bailey. In the final, he set Low ET and Top Speed with a 5.32/259.69 while winning over Mike Brotherton. Things took a complete turn at the next event, the NHRA Heartland Nationals. He qualified last with a 5.15/263.77 and lost to Ormsby in the first round. At the season-ending IHRA Fallnationals, once again, Snow grabbed a win. A final round 5.27 beat Holcomb's 5.62 for the victory. At the second to last NHRA race of the year, the Chief Nationals at Ennis, Texas, a 5.06/270.75 qualified #14. He lost to Lori Johns' 4.98 in the first round. ET and speed confirmed by Jim Hawkins' DragStats. Photo from Indy 1990. |

Notes: Hill had a horrendous outing at the NHRA Winternationals. While qualifying, the bolts for the front wing loosened up to a negative angle the the car went skyward. While the front of the dragster attempted to fly, the back wheels stopped the clocks with a 5.21. Eddie pulled the chutes and the car crashed down hard. The car was wrecked, but he was OK. Darrell Gwynn lent Hill their spare chassis and Fuzzy Carter and his crew went to work putting their engine and driveline into the frame. After it was all together, Eddie went to make a pass to qualify and the motor broke (crank). So with one qualifying session left to run, the team again swapped out an engine and with minutes to spare, Hill ran a 5.25/229.47 to qualify #13. That run hurt yet another engine. So for the first-round, they faced (you guessed it), Darrell Gwynn. Hill lost and went home with a destroyed race car and three hurt engines. What a way to start the '89 season. Eddie ran three cars this year. The best qualified NHRA times at standard national events were 5.006 at Ennis Fall 89 and 288.83 at Houston 3/89. Notes: After a multi-year contract with TRW ended over the Winter of '89, Amato found new sponsorship from Valvoline for '90. He had finished #2 in the NHRA points chase in '89 and was hoping to do better in '90. Joe started the season at Pomona for the NHRA Winternationals, where the new 3.20 rear-end rule didn't seem to slow him down. He qualified #3 with a 5.03/282.39 (Top Speed), but in the first round, he dropped a cylinder and slowed to 5.24/253.66 in a loss to Don Prudhomme's 5.15/270. The next race was the Arizona Nationals. Amato qualified #5 with a 4.99 at a track record speed of 282.92. He then went on to win by beating Connie Kalitta with a 5.04/281.07; a 5.03/275.48 in round two beat Frank Bradley's 5.11/271, and a 5.08/273.97 in the semifinals stopped Gene Snow's 5.12/268. Joe faced '89 NHRA Top Fuel Champion Gary Ormsby in the final, and Joe's 5.05/275.14 got the victory over Ormsby's 5.11. This was his first NHRA victory in eight months. He qualified #5 again at Houston for the NHRA Supernationals. This time a 4.99/280.37 got him the spot. In round one, Joe beat Top Fuel rookie Ken Koretsky with a 5.08/276.66, while a 5.04/271.98 took out Leo Gastellum in round two. Unfortunately, he smoked the tires in the semifinals and shut off to a 7.91/140.09 loss against Snow, who also had problems at 7.23/114. At Gainesville, for the NHRA Gatornationals, his 5.06/282.84 qualified #3. Both he and his first-round opponent, Eddie Hill, smoked the tires in the first round, and Eddie's 5.98/256 got to the line before Joe's 6.24/203.06. He then won the NHRA Winston Invitational at Rockingham early in April. It was an eight-car field, and his 5.04/279.58 (Top Speed) qualified second behind Darrell Gwynn's 4.94/277. These two would reach the final together. In the opening round, Joe's 5.02/277.34 beat Kenny Bernstein's 5.14/272, and he beat the other former Funny Car driver, Prudhomme, in the semifinal with a 5.01 279.06, which beat the "Snake's" 5.24/265. Both he and Gwynn had run similar times to reach the final, and Amato even had lane choice. But it was Amato's driving that got the win as he was first off the line, and his 5.04/272.64 outran Gwynn's 5.02/277. Sadly, that was the last NHRA event Gwynn ran due to his accident in England on Easter. Joe set a track record 4.96 in qualifying #1 at Atlanta for the NHRA Southern Nationals. His speed on the run was 280.11. The car slowed to 5.14/272.14 in the opening round, but it was still enough to beat Gastellum's 5.26/269. Another 5.14 at 273.63 defeated Jim Head's 5.21/265 in round two. The team found the problem for their slower times was a weak fuel pump. It was changed for his semifinal race with Bradley and Joe shot to 5.00/287.17 to win over Frank, who overpowered the track and smoked the tires. The speed was tops for the race and was five miles per hour faster than any other run made there. He faced Lori Johns in the final, and both ran 5.02 (Amato at 282.30), but the lady crossed the stripe first. These two would also face off in the final at NHRA's next event, the Mid-South Nationals at Memphis. Joe's career-best (to this point) of 4.941/288.46 qualified #1 and broke both ends of the track record. He got lucky in the first round, as he blew his engine on his "odd-lot" solo. The crew installed a new "bullet" for round two, and his 5.02/274 beat Snow's 5.07. Both he and Johns ran 4.99 in winning their semifinal races, with Amato having the better speed at 282 while beating Bernstein. But once again, Amato finished runner-up to Johns as he smoked the tires while she ran 5.00/270 to win. Aside from qualifying #1 with a 5.03 (Low ET) at 281.95, the NHRA Cajun Nationals was not a great race for the team. Only 15 cars showed, so he got a solo in round one, before fouling against Snow in round two. Things went better at Columbus for the NHRA Springnationals. His 5.04/279.06 qualified second to Frank Hawley's 5.04/275 in Gwynn's car. He stayed in the 5.0 zone by beating Koretsky's 5.33/266 in the opening round with a 5.09/275.98 and a 5.06/277 in round two beat Bradley. In the semifinal, he fell off to 5.13/272.47, but it was still enough to stop Dick Lahaie's 5.16/267. Joe was going into his 45th NHRA Top Fuel final. The two lowest qualifiers met in the final, and Hawley's 5.12/278 got an emotional victory over Amato's 5.22/272.47. Plus 4.939 low qualifier at the 1990 Chief Auto Parts Nationals. He ran 4.955 at Englishtown. Speed confirmed by Jim Hawkins' DragStats. Photo from Indy 1990. |

Notes: ET and speed confirmed by Jim Hawkins' DragStats. Photo from the 1992 US Nationals. Jim started the season at Pomona for the NHRA Winternationals. He qualified #13 with a 5.06/273.22. He lucked out in round one, when Cory McClenathan had troubles and Head advanced with a 7.15/236.77. In the second round, Mike Brotherton broke and Jim advanced with a 23.26/63.76. He ran over eighteen seconds quicker in the semifinals when his 5.06/277.00 beat Pat Austin. In the final, he was up against Kenny Bernstein and despite running his best time of the meet, a 4.98/279.93 he lost to Kenny's 4.96/281. At the NHRA Arizona Nationals, a 5.11/273.88 qualified #10. He beat McClenathan in the first round, with a 5.09/272.80. In round two his 5.14/268.25 lost to Austin's 5.08/286. Houston was NHRA's next stop for the Supernationals. Jim qualified #15 with a 5.04/279.93. He picked up to 4.99/280.46 in the first round, but it wasn't enough as he lost to eventual winner Joe Amato's 4.98/287. Jim had nothing, but problems at Gainesville for the NHRA Gatornationals and he could only muster a best of 8.98/100.12 that obviously failed to qualify. He did not race at Rockingham for the NHRA Winston Invitational, but he was at Atlanta for the NHRA Southern Nationals. A 5.07/280.37 qualified #13. He fell off to 5.18/272.06 in the first round, that lost to Amato's 4.94/283. Memphis was NHRA's next stop for the Mid-South Nationals. Jim qualified #10 with a 5.07/279.32, but a first-round 5.23/273.30 lost to Ed McCulloch's 5.09/284. He failed to qualify at the NHRA Springnationals with a best of 5.23/274.30 that was good for second alternate. Up in Canada at the end of June, he was at Sanair for the NHRA Grandnationals. A 5.20/279.24 qualified #11. Unfortunately, his first-round bad luck persisted and a 5.30/264.70 lost to Amato's 5.09/281. He failed to make the show at Englishtown for the NHRA Summernationals. His 5.12/284.16 was the second alternate. He did not go to Denver for the NHRA Mile High Nationals or Sonoma for the California Nationals. |

Notes: First in the Fours on 4/09/88 with a 4.990 at 288.55 to become the inaugural Cragar 4-Second Club for Top Fuel. Won both IHRA Ennis races. Received extra $100,000 Billy Meyer bonus. Then ran 4.990 and 4.936 at Houston 10/88 (following Gene Snow's first four in the NHRA 4.997). Both Houston 4s were NHRA national records. Earlier in the season, reset NHRA national record at 5.066 at the Gators and went 5.082 for low qualifier at the US Nats. Ran 5.065 at 1988 Keystones. Ran 285.62 at 1988 Gators. |

Notes: Gene started the season by qualifying #6 at Pomona for the NHRA Winternationals with a 4.94/279.41. He lost to Kenny Bernstein in the first round. At NHRA's next race, the Arizona Nationals, a 5.10/273.97 qualified #9. In round one, he advanced with a 5.21/270.35 when Ed McCulloch lost a blower on the line in Larry Minor's car. Snow improved to 5.05/275.22 in round two to beat fellow Texan Eddie Hill at a close 5.08/274. In the semifinals, Gene smoked the tires and lost to Doug Herbert. At Houston, for the NHRA Supernationals, Gene qualified #12 with a 4.99/286.18. Another four, a 4.97/285.26 in the first round, was not enough to get by Mike Dunn's 4.89/297. He then went to Darlington for the IHRA Winternationals, where a 5.45/235.23 qualified #5 in the eight-car show. He improved to 5.29/249.30 in the first round, over Mike Smith, but in the semifinals, while racing Herbert, the car broke at half-track, giving Doug the win. A week later (March 22), he was at Gainesville for the NHRA Gatornationals. There a 4.96/288.09 qualified #11 for the show. Unfortunately, he lost to Scott Kalitta in the first round. Snow attempted to qualify at Rockingham for the NHRA Winston Invitational, but he failed to make the tough eight-car show. |

Notes: Set National Record at 4.981 (low qualifier) on 9/3/89 at US Nationals (7th entry in the Cragar 4-Second Club for Top Fuel) before lowering it to 4.951 at 89 Keystones. Photo from Columbus 1989. Eventually went quicker at Ennis, but lost the record. Listed times from Drag Racing List Volume 5, Number 1. Winter 89/90 has 286.53. This was to be Darrell's last full season driving a Top Fuel dragster due to the accident that happened in England in April of '90. He did well, finishing fourth in points in NHRA Top Fuel competition. New sponsor, Coors replaced Budweiser for the '89 season, and Gwynn would have been the first to tell you that things didn't go to well until Brainerd. There he lost in round two, but he ran well and the team left with smiles on their faces. They then won the next two races jumping up in the points. Darrell started the year by qualifying #5 with a 5.08/281.16 at the Winternationals and improving to a first-round 5.07/279.41 over Eddie Hill. Eddie would not have even been in the show after his blow over in qualifying, but the Gwynn team loaned Hill their shape chassis so that he could run. He lost to Frank Bradley in the second round. At Houston for the Supernationals, he qualified #2 with a 5.00/281.25, but in the first round, he smoked the tires and lost to Frank Cook. Darrell got it all together for the Gatornationals where he ran a 5.13/281.60 to qualify #5. He beat Mike Brotherton, Dennis Forcelle and Earl Whiting with a 5.22/265 in the semifinal. In the final, he was paired against Hill who had lane choice, but Gwynn prevailed with a 5.08/280.72 to Eddie's 5.11/276 for his first win of the year. After his big win, it was surprising that Darrell failed to qualify for the eight-car field at Rockingham for the NHRA Winston Invitational. At the fourth race of the season, the Southern Nationals in Atlanta, Gwynn qualified #2 with a 5.10/274.55. He set Low ET as well as a track record in the first round, when he beat Chris Karamesines with a 5.09/272.06. Unfortunately, he took a nap on the starting line in round two and despite a 5.14/268.65 he lost to Hill's 5.17/270. At the next event, the Mid-South Nationals at Memphis, he qualified #3 with a 5.05/276.49. Once again he set Low ET and a track record when he beat Forcelle in the first round, with a 5.00. A second round 5.05/277 beat Endres, but in the semifinals, both he and Gary Ormsby ran 5.04's, but Gary got the win. It was on to the Cajun Nationals where Gwynn continued to qualify in the top half of the field. He ran a 5.24 for the #8 spot and in the first round, he beat Whiting. In the second round a 5.23/271 beat Forcelle's quicker 5.22, but in the semifinals, he smoked the tires and lost to Frank Hawley. The next race on the schedule was the Springnationals. Darrell qualified #5 with a 5.08/274.47, but he lost to Forcelle in the first round, when the "Coors" car smoked the tires. The tour shifted to Canada for the Grandnationals where a 5.28/271.00 qualified #8. He beat Paul Smith's 5.34/264 in the first round, with a 5.27/267.77, but in the second round, he fell off to a 5.34/243.04 that lost to Lori Johns' 5.22/272. At Englishtown for the Summernationals, Gwynn qualified #11. It was his worst qualifying position of the season. He did beat third qualifier Endres in the first round, and in round two Gene Snow smoked the tires against him and his 5.32/271 took the win. But in the semifinals, Ormsby beat him with a 5.18/281. The tenth race of the season was at Denver for the Mile High Nationals. Gwynn qualified #8 with a 5.34/263.31 in the thin air. He beat Bradley in the first round, but lost in round two to Dick LaHaie. The California Nationals was the next stop and a 5.13/280.63 qualified in the dreaded #9 spot setting up a first-round race with low qualifier Bradley. In the race, Bradley beat him by a tenth with Frank's 5.06/285 defeating Darrell's 5.16/281.42. At the next event, the Seafair Nationals, Gwynn tied his worst qualifying position with a 5.17/276.07 getting the #11 spot. In the first round, Ormsby beat him with a 5.04/283 to his 5.19/259.59. By this time, Darrell and crew chief Ken Veney were both getting hungry for a win; it was now the middle of Aug, and they hadn't won since March. So they pulled into the Northstar Nationals a little more anxious to win than normal. A 5.18/270.35 qualified #3 and Darrell stepped up to a 5.12/275.98 in the first round, over Jim Head, but in round two he overpowered the track to a tire-smoking 6.45/147.37 that lost to Joe Amato's 5.20/275. Regardless of the rest of the year, the next race made the season. That race was the US Nationals at Indy. Darrell set a track record 4.98 in qualifying. It was his first pole of the year and it came with a speed of 282.48. He beat Robert Reehl in the first round, and in round two he got some measurement of revenge by beating Ormsby's 5.07/285 with a 5.04/280.72. In the semifinal, a consistent 5.04/281.51 beat Hill's 5.09/276. In the final for the gold, he met LaHaie and ran another 5.04/280.46 for his second win of '89. He didn't have to wait long for his third. At the next race, the Keystone Nationals, he qualified #2 with a 4.98/284.99. A first-round 5.00/281.86 beat Cook, and in round two, a 4.96/282.75 beat Head. He set Low ET and a track record 4.95/281.16 in beating LaHaie's 5.00/281 in the semifinal. In the final, he ran Amato and another 4.95/281.77 was enough to cover Joe's 5.01/285 for his third win of the year. The next event was the Chief Nationals at the Texas Motorplex. Darrell qualified #4 with a 4.96/286.25. In round one, he ran a 4.98/284.45 to beat Head and in round two, a 4.99/285.62 beat Cook. He made an easy run (?) of 5.03/282.66 in the semifinals when Brotherton broke to advance to the finals. In the final, he ran a strong 4.94/279.85 that lost to Ormsby's 4.97/291. He made the finals of the next race as well, the Fallnationals. Gwynn qualified #2 with a 5.07/278.37, but in round two he beat Ormsby's 5.16 with Firebird Raceway's first four, a 4.99/278. In the semifinals, he beat LaHaie with a 5.08/278. In the final, he ran Shirley Muldowney, and she got a slight holeshot and hung on for a popular win with her 5.05/275.48 beating Darrell's slightly quicker 5.04/278. At the season-ending World Finals, Darrell set Low ET in qualifying #1 with a 4.95/285.98. He beat Brotherton in the first round, with a 5.01/282.75, but fouled away a 5.00/283.10 in the second round against Ormsby, bringing his season to a close. |

Notes: Ran 4.983 at NHRA Indianapolis on September 3/1989, to become the sixth member of the Cragar 4-Second Club for Top Fuel. Photo from Columbus 1989. Confirmed 287.63 MPH at Ennis Fall 89, but MPH from Drag Racing List Volume 5, Number 1., Winter 89/90 listed 287.90. Where was that run? | The Miller American cars were owned by Dick LaHaie, not Larry Minor. Larry had the sponsorship deal and got Dick to run his car under the colors while Minor raced his own (ex Gary Beck) car and the funny cars. - Dick LaHaie, Racin & Rockin Radio, 2/24/14 | LaHaie finished the season third in points. I'm sure he went into the year expecting to win more than the three national event wins that he got. But it was still more NHRA wins than he had gotten in '88. The season started with Dick running 5.16/279.32 to qualify #11 at the Winternationals. He lost to Connie Kalitta's 5.05/288 in the first round, with a 5.09/277.43. At the Supernationals, a 5.07 gave him the dreaded #9 qualifying spot and setting up a first-round meeting with low qualifier Joe Amato which he lost. He qualified in the top half of the show at the Gatornationals when a 5.13 was good for the #6 position. He got past the first-round for the first time this season, but in the second round, he had a tire-smoking battle with Hank Endres and lost. Things had to change and they did at the next event, the Southern Nationals in Atlanta. LaHaie took the pole with a 5.10/281.69. He beat Frank Bradley's 5.23/277 in the first round, with a 5.15/282.92 (Top Speed). In round two a consistent 5.16/278.46 beat Frank Hawley and in the semifinals a 5.18/279.32 beat Lori Johns. He went on to take his first victory of '89 with a final round 5.13/281.77 over Eddie Hill's 5.19/267. The NHRA tour then swung to Memphis for the Mid-South Nationals where Dick qualified #6 with a 5.10/284.18. He beat Kalitta in the first round, and a 5.08/284 beat Johns' 5.19 in round two. But in the semifinals against Hill, he had a strut that held the rear wing in place break. It unloaded the car and LaHaie did a great job in bringing the car to a safe stop. The sixth race of the season was the Cajun Nationals. Once again he qualified in the dreaded #9 spot with a 5.24/277.09 setting up a first-round run against low qualifier Frank Cook. This time, LaHaie won the first-round race and in round two he left on Bradley and won with a 5.22/277 to Frank's quicker 5.19. He overpowered the track in the semifinals and smoked the tires to a loss against Gene Snow. A 5.10/286.07 qualified #8 at the next race, the Springnationals. He beat Paul Smith in round one, but in the second round be lost to Jim Head when they both smoked the tires. It was up to Canada for the Grandnationals in late June. He ran a 5.21/280.54 to qualify #5. A first-round 5.20/279.67 beat John Carey. He improved to a 5.13/282.13 in round two to beat Bradley's 5.17/279. In the semifinals, Amato's 5.25/268 fell to Dick's 5.14/279.58. In the final, he ran Gary Ormsby and a 5.21/274.55 was good for the runner-up spot to Gary's 5.15/278. LaHaie got his second win at the next race, the Summernationals at Englishtown. He qualified #4 with a 5.10/283.37 and took out Carey in the first round. In the second round, he ran a solo 5.19/275 when Cook was unable to show. In the semifinals, a 5.15/280 beat a tire-smoking Hill. In the final, he reversed the outcome of the last race when he met Ormsby. A final 5.11/282.04 gave Gary's 5.24/271 the runner-up spot. The thin air of Denver was the next stop for the Mile High Nationals. Dick ran a 5.26/270.51 in qualifying #4. He beat Mike Brotherton in round one, and a 5.35/244 beat Darrell Gwynn in round two, but in the semifinals, both he and Amato ran 5.22's with Amato getting the win. From there it was off to Sonoma for the California Nationals where a 5.06/283.64 qualified #3. He beat Lori Johns in the first round, with a 5.07/281.60, but he broke and was unable to run Gordie Bonin in round two. Dick was runner-up at the next stop, the Seafair Nationals at Seattle. He qualified #6 with a 5.09/285.53 and in round one, a 5.11/283.82 beat Bonin's 5.52. In round two, a consistent 5.10/282.84 beat Bradley's 5.19/278. A semifinal 5.11/281.42 beat Cook's 5.22/275. But even though he stayed consistent in the final with a 5.10/278.98 he lost to a strong running Amato at 5.01/278. At the thirteenth race of the season, the Northstar Nationals, Dick qualified #1 with a 5.12/279.85. Unfortunately, he smoked the tires to a 6.33/160.82 first-round loss to Dennis Forcelle. He ran Indianapolis' first four during qualifying, a 4.98/285.44 that eventually held for the #2 qualifying spot. LaHaie beat Pat Dakin in the first round, and in round two, a 5.06/276.20 beat Johns' 5.13/274. In the semifinals, a 5.01/280.72 beat a tire-smoking Amato. In the final, he ran Darrell Gwynn and he overpowered the track to a shut off 17.11/48.44 while Darrell took the win with a 5.04/280. |

Notes: 19-year-old top fuel driver. Qualified 15th at Gainesville 1992. | DePorter's best of 5.17/237.40 failed to qualify at Pomona for the Winternationals. She was the fifth alternate. She also failed to make the field at the Arizona Nationals with a 5.23 best that was good for the third alternate. A 5.20 at the Supernationals also failed to qualify (fourth alternate), but Danielle made her first NHRA race when she made the show at the Gatornationals with a 5.06/283.10 for the bump spot. She also ran her first-ever "four" in the first round, with a 4.98/277.77 that lost to Kenny Bernstein's 4.88/298. |
